WHAT is the function of GEF?

GEF, or Guanine nucleotide Exchange Factor, plays a crucial role in cellular signaling by facilitating the exchange of GDP for GTP on small GTPases. This activation process enables GTPases to switch from an inactive to an active state, thereby regulating various cellular functions, including growth, differentiation, and cytoskeletal organization. By promoting this exchange, GEFs are essential for signal transduction pathways that influence numerous biological processes.


What are the thin structure essentials for cytokinesis amoeboid movement and changes in cell shape?

For cytokinesis, essentials include actin filaments forming a contractile ring, myosin motor proteins for contraction, and Rho GTPases regulating cytoskeletal dynamics. In amoeboid movement, actin polymerization at the leading edge, myosin contraction at the rear, and integrin-mediated adhesion to the substrate are key. Changes in cell shape involve rearrangement of actin filaments, microtubules guiding structural changes, and cell adhesion molecules mediating cell-cell interactions.
